Ford Automobiles Forum banner
formula one

Discussions Showcase Albums Media Media Comments Tags Marketplace

1-1 of 1 Results
  1. General Car Talk
    Good Afternoon, I thought it would be good to get some idea of how many F1 fans we have here in this forum. Are you looking forward to the new season and what predictions do you have for it? I look forward to chatting to you about it :first: Cheers,
1-1 of 1 Results